Garduño's is a Mexican and New Mexican cuisine restaurant chain from the city of Albuquerque, New Mexico.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] [ 4 ] There are two locations in Albuquerque, and former locations in Las Cruces , Santa Fe , Phoenix area and the Las Vegas Valley .
Little Anita's is a Mexican and New Mexican cuisine restaurant chain from Albuquerque, New Mexico. [3] [4] [5] The chain has nine locations in Albuquerque and four in Colorado. [6] [7] The chain comprises its traditional casual dining locations as well as Little Anita's Express fast food restaurants.

Sadie's is a New Mexican cuisine restaurant chain from the city of Albuquerque, New Mexico. [2] [3] They have three locations in Albuquerque, and they also sell their own New Mexico chile, salsa, jerky, and other New Mexico related products throughout the United States and Canada.

Coronado Center is a shopping mall in Albuquerque, New Mexico, United States.Built in 1965 by the Homart Development Company, a defunct real-estate division of the department store Sears, the mall has undergone several renovations and expansions in its history which have led to it becoming the largest building by area in New Mexico.
